Malang City- STIKI Malang’s Global and Academic Partnership Unit held an activity that attracted the attention of students, especially those interested in the arts and media. In the program entitled “College and Art DaYeh University, Taiwan – International Credit Transfer 2024”, DKV STIKI Malang offers opportunities for creative collaboration with students from DaYeh University, Taiwan. This activity is planned to last for one semester, starting from March 4 to July 12 2024.

According to Global Partnership Coordinator Datik Setyoaji, S.Si, this activity aims to facilitate student mobility between countries both offline and online by recognizing their studies at the LN STIKI Malang Partner College. With the routine implementation of this activity, it opens up opportunities for STIKI students to explore and learn various cultures and technologies from art students which are the specialty of DaYeh University Taiwan’s Faculty of Design and Art.

It is hoped that this activity will provide significant benefits for institutions and students. Apart from improving the reputation of the STIKI Malang Global Partnership through ICT programs with quality partners, this activity is also expected to be able to create a more diverse learning environment from various cultural and educational backgrounds.

Participants in the International Credit Transfer Inbound STIKI Malang were attended by 2 students from DaYeh University, Taiwan, including King-Lok-Anthony Poon, and Valeska Jing Yuan, Indonesian Language, Indonesian Culture, Digital Music, Comics, and Communication Process. They will take part in teaching and learning activities at STIKI Malang in the Even Semester 2024. Their presence will add diversity and perspective to the creative collaboration between two universities, namely STIKI Malang and Da-Yeh University, as well as relations between the two countries.
